J.M.Straub: We saw a film by Stroheim Hello Sister... Democracy shouldn't only play a part among the characters but also at the equilibrium between the characters and the space in which they are shown. When Stroheim shows a street, the street exists. When a character crosses a street, it's terrifiying; you feel the danger of a street, the traffic, and a human being in a street. And the human being isn't more important than the traffic, the traffic isn't less important than the human being...Kafka has that sense and it's what we modestly tried to do...
